sector of radius 7cm has an area of 34.3cm squared. What is the perimeter of the sector

Answered by oobleck
area of sector is 1/2 r^2 θ, so θ = 2a/r^2 = 68.6/98
arc length s = rθ, so the perimeter is
p = 2r + rθ = 7(2 + 68.6/98) = 18.9 cm
